ROMERO, M. SOLEDAD  y  VALDEBENITO, EUGENIA L.. Veliger larvae of Prosobranchia gastropods from Punta de Lobos, Cuarta Región, Chile. Rev. chil. hist. nat. [online]. 2002, vol.75, n.3, pp. 491-514. ISSN 0716-078X.  doi: 10.4067/S0716-078X2002000300003.

The present study constitutes a descriptive and illustrated record of gastropod larvae present at 2.8 km off "Punta de Lobos" (30° S, 71°21' W), north-central Chile, in the period March- December of 2000. Samples were collected with a 300 µm mesh down to 50 m of depth. The larvae of 19 species were determined, of which 13 are described here. Larvae of Turritella cingulata Sowerby, 1833, Crassilabrum crassilabrum (Sowerby, 1834), Xanthochorus cassidiformis (Blainville, 1832), Nassarius dentifer (Powys, 1835) and Salitra radwini Marincovich, 1973 were identified. The remaining species were assigned to genus or family. The larvae were characterized with the aid of light and scanning electron microscopy and we report the occurrence by number and species of collected larvae
